摘要
Since its introduction, unicompartmental knee arthroplasty has been controversial because of poor early clinical outcomes due to implant design, bony fixation, surgical instrumentation, and technique. Improvements in surgical technique and implant design have resulted in improved outcomes and greater survivorship. The ability to optimize a patient's surgical result requires appropriate patient selection, and the ability to accurately achieve your surgical plan. Implant placement, limb alignment, soft tissue balance, joint line preservation, and joint stability are the critical factors in obtaining a successful outcome.
